Details
Computer graphics is undergoing its most significant transformation since the invention of the GPU. Neural Shading represents the convergence of AI and traditional rendering, opening unprecedented possibilities for real-time visual experiences. The Neural Graphics team leads this transformation, bringing together research and product development to enable AI-driven techniques in graphics workloads, including work with Slang (an open-source language and compiler for portable real-time graphics programming).
